About this recipe

Creamy Tandoori Paneer and Veg Wraps are a delightful fusion of Indian flavors packed into a wholesome breakfast wrap. Marinated paneer cubes are grilled to perfection with a blend of tandoori spices, while fresh vegetables are lightly sautéed to preserve their crunch and nutritional value. A creamy yogurt-based dressing adds richness and balances the spices, making the wraps flavorful yet mild enough for a family breakfast. Wrapped in soft whole wheat tortillas, these wraps are a healthy and satisfying start to your day.

Instructions

  1. 1. Prepare the marinade by mixing yogurt, tandoori masala, turmeric powder, cumin powder, coriander powder, red chili powder, lemon juice, and salt in a bowl.
  2. 2. Add the paneer cubes to the marinade, ensuring they are evenly coated, and let them marinate for 30 minutes.
  3. 3. Heat olive oil in a pan over medium heat and grill the marinated paneer cubes until golden brown and slightly crisp on the edges, about 5-7 minutes.
  4. 4. In the same pan, lightly sauté the bell pepper and onion slices for 2-3 minutes until they soften but remain crunchy.
  5. 5. Spread the leftover yogurt marinade on the tortillas as a base for the wraps.
  6. 6. Assemble the wraps by layering grilled paneer, sautéed vegetables, julienned cucumber, and fresh coriander onto the tortillas.
  7. 7. Roll the tortillas tightly into wraps and serve warm.
